East Pendam Village Polpulation
East Pendam is a Village located in the Taluka of Pakyong, in the district of East District district, in the state of Sikkim state with a total population of 1557. There are 284 houses in the Village.

East Pendam Population by Sex
There are total of 825 male persons and 732 females and a total number of 196 children below 6 years in East Pendam.
The percentage of male population is 52.99%.
The percentage of female population is 47.01%.
The percentage of child population is 12.59%.
